Output ae26b4c24abdf0f312ac60e8d5369d5766664d4729d55cb4fe98476aa7624ee8:0

value
1582572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d2c40b32c781ebeddcf69438d26a86029a6630 OP_EQUAL
address
MH6GHsr2LCAq4FS62Pu6yxEXkTe9B2Jwvs
transaction
ae26b4c24abdf0f312ac60e8d5369d5766664d4729d55cb4fe98476aa7624ee8
spent
true